引导列不加到12
本文关键字: | 更新日期: 2023-09-27 18:11:31
我是新手。
我学习了w3Schools的教程,我的理解是bootstrap使用了一个基于12列的网格系统。
在我的公司,我看到一些代码似乎从不遵循这一规则。
的例子:
<div class="form-group">
<asp:Label runat="server" AssociatedControlID="LastNameTextBox" CssClass="col-md-3 control-label">*Last Name:</asp:Label>
<div class="col-md-8">
<asp:TextBox runat="server" ID="LastNameTextBox" MaxLength="50" Width="500" CssClass="form-control" />
<asp:RequiredFieldValidator runat="server" ControlToValidate="LastNameTextBox"
CssClass="text-danger" Display="Dynamic" ErrorMessage="The last name field is required." />
</div>
</div>
如你所见,只使用了11列,他们似乎工作正常(我没有看到任何布局问题,如果我调整大小)。
如果有的话,使用的11列有什么问题?
Bootstrap会把剩余的空间留给你的最后一个样式。最后一款是9英寸而不是8英寸。如果你想让你的网页应用适应不同的屏幕尺寸,我可能会成为一个问题。最好将列定义为匹配12。